Partager via


TileService.RequestListeningState(Context, ComponentName) Méthode

Définition

Demande qu’une vignette soit placée dans l’état d’écoute afin qu’elle puisse envoyer une mise à jour.

[Android.Runtime.Register("requestListeningState", "(Landroid/content/Context;Landroid/content/ComponentName;)V", "", ApiSince=24)]
public static void RequestListeningState (Android.Content.Context? context, Android.Content.ComponentName? component);
[<Android.Runtime.Register("requestListeningState", "(Landroid/content/Context;Landroid/content/ComponentName;)V", "", ApiSince=24)>]
static member RequestListeningState : Android.Content.Context * Android.Content.ComponentName -> unit

Paramètres

context
Context
component
ComponentName
Attributs

Remarques

Demande qu’une vignette soit placée dans l’état d’écoute afin qu’elle puisse envoyer une mise à jour.

Cette méthode s’applique uniquement aux vignettes qui ont #META_DATA_ACTIVE_TILE défini la valeur true sur leur déclaration de manifeste TileService, et ne feront rien autrement.

Pour les applications ciblant Build.VERSION_CODES#TIRAMISU ou ultérieurement, cet appel peut lever les exceptions suivantes si la demande n’est pas valide : <ul<>li>NullPointerException if is .<componentnull/li li><>SecurityException si le package de component ne correspond pas au package appelant ou si l’utilisateur appelant ne peut pas agir pour le compte de l’utilisateur à partir du .<context/li li>IllegalArgumentException<> si l’utilisateur du context n’est pas l’utilisateur actuel. Uniquement levée pour les applications ciblant Build.VERSION_CODES#TIRAMISU</li></ul>

Documentation Java pour android.service.quicksettings.TileService.requestListeningState(android.content.Context, android.content.ComponentName).

Les parties de cette page sont des modifications basées sur le travail créé et partagé par le projet Android Open Source et utilisés en fonction des termes décrits dans la licence d’attribution Creative Commons 2.5.

S’applique à